Maplin

Maplin is a UK-based electronic retailer that specialises in providing hobbyists with all the tools they require to construct electronic projects. The company offers a variety of products that include batteries, chargers, and accessories. Its product line also includes audio equipment, lighting solutions and storage devices. Its website includes educational videos and product information that help consumers through the process of choosing the best product.

The company was founded in 1972 by two electronics enthusiasts who were frustrated with the difficulty of obtaining components for their electronic projects. They started by creating an electronic components catalog for fellow geeks, and then sold them via mail order. As the company increased, the company widened its offering to include a full line of home-build electronic project kits. Maplin was successful in leveraging the boom in home computers, as a result of manufacturers such as Sinclair, Commodore International and Atari, by designing electronic projects for its customers. In its heyday, Maplin had 217 stores across the nation and was a well-known name among retailers of electronic goods in the UK.

Despite its popularity, Maplin fell into administration in June 2018. Its administrators, PricewaterhouseCoopers, are expected to close all the company's stores and cut jobs, with some employees being given as little as one day's notice. Euronics, founded in 1990, is a network of independent electrical retailers. Each store in the Euronics network offers top-name products at affordable prices. The marketplace model encourages competition which leads to price competition for customers. The network also puts sustainability first and provides detailed information on energy efficiency.

Euronics is an international network of 11,000 electrical retailers across 30 European countries. This gives the group a tremendous amount of buying power and lets them negotiate massive discounts on the most popular appliances. Despite this, each member store is small enough to be able to take care of its customers. The majority of them are family-owned businesses which have been in existence for a number of generations. They are able to provide unbeatable expertise in their products and provide fast, efficient service after the sale.
